- Development in AE/AH zones without floodway1 ft
Until a regulatory floodway is designated, no new construction, substantial improvements, or other development (including fill) shall be permitted within the areas of special flood hazard, designated as Zones A1-30, AE, or AH on the FIRM, unless it is demonstrated that the cumulative effect of the proposed development will not increase the water surface elevation of the base flood more than one foot at any point within the County.
- Substantial improvement threshold50 pct
Substantial improvement means any reconstruction, rehabilitation, addition, modification, alteration, repair or other improvement of a structure, the cost of which equals or exceeds fifty percent (50%) of the market value of the structure before the start of construction.
